About Robinwood Kennel

Robinwood Kennel is a cherished family-owned establishment located just 5 minutes from Northern Kentucky University. Since 1970, the kennel has offered a safe and reliable shelter for pets, prioritizing both comfort and care. Under the dedicated ownership of Joe Pitzer and his family, the kennel has continued the legacy of the Robinson sisters, Margaret and Ann, who laid the foundation of excellent service and value.

At Robinwood Kennel, your pets are treated like family. The facility features indoor and outdoor runs for dogs, separated by secure chain link fencing, ensuring both safety and privacy. Each dog enjoys a personal outdoor run accessible through a convenient doggy door. With dedicated exercise areas, dogs are rotated for play throughout the day, promoting a healthy and active stay. For cats and small animals, accommodations include comfortable cages and shelves for relaxation, ensuring a tranquil atmosphere away from the excitement of barking dogs.

Key Features:

  • Pet Boarding:
  • Dogs: $22 - $35 per day, depending on size and breed.
  • Cats: $20 per day.
  • Grooming Services:
  • Baths starting at $25.
  • Haircuts range from $40 - $80.
  • Nail clipping available for $10 - $15.
  • Discounts for Multiple Pets: Special rates available for boarding two or more pets together, enhancing the convenience for owners.

About Almost Home Pet Resort

Almost Home Pet Resort, located in the serene countryside of Covington, KY, has been a trusted name in pet care since its founding in 1995. The facility emphasizes a loving and safe environment for both dogs and cats, ensuring every pet feels at home. Under the expert management of owner Jenny Keene and her team, Almost Home offers personalized care tailored to each pet's needs. They believe in a clean, stress-free environment where your furry friends can thrive.

The pet resort features a variety of accommodations to suit different animals and their owners, including:

  • Indoor and Outdoor Runs: Individual access to outdoor areas for each dog.
  • Indoor Runs: Comfortable climate-controlled spaces for dogs.
  • Deluxe Rooms: Spacious 5-by-8 ft rooms with elevated beds and play areas for added comfort.

Almost Home Pet Resort is more than a boarding and grooming facility; it’s a sanctuary for pets. Each animal is treated as part of the family, with 24-hour security and on-site owner supervision to ensure safety and high-quality care. The staff’s commitment to veterinary compliance, including necessary vaccinations, showcases their dedication to the health and well-being of every pet.

With a convenient location and flexible visitation policies, Almost Home welcomes all pet owners to tour the premises and meet the caring staff. Reservations are required for boarding, ensuring that every pet receives the attention they deserve. Your pet’s next stay will be filled with care, comfort, and plenty of love.

Guide to Finding the Best Dog Boarding in Highland Heights

What to Look for in a Quality Kennel

When choosing a dog boarding facility in Highland Heights, Kentucky, several key factors can help ensure your pet receives the best care possible:

Safety and Cleanliness

The facility should maintain high standards of cleanliness and have clear safety protocols. Look for proper ventilation, secure fencing, and regular sanitization procedures. Quality kennels in Highland Heights should also require proof of vaccinations from all boarding pets.

Staff Expertise

Professional pet care staff should have experience handling different dog breeds and temperaments. Ask about staff qualifications, training certifications, and the ratio of staff to pets. The best facilities inKentucky typically have certified pet care professionals and 24/7 supervision.

Exercise and Socialization

Regular exercise and playtime are crucial for your dog's well-being. Top kennels in Highland Heights offer structured activity schedules, supervised play groups, and individual attention time. Ask about the daily routine and how they handle dogs with different energy levels.

Do I need to vaccinate my dog before boarding?

Yes, most boarding facilities require proof of current vaccinations, including:

  • Rabies
  • DHPP (Distemper, Hepatitis, Parainfluenza, Parvovirus)
  • Bordetella (Kennel Cough)

Some facilities may have additional requirements. It's best to check with the specific kennel and update vaccinations at least 2 weeks before boarding.
